LA Auto Show Design Challenge theme: 'Sensing the Future: How Will Cars Interact with Us In 2029?'
Thu, 04 Sep 2014The Los Angeles Auto Show has confirmed the theme for its annual Design Challenge. This year marks the eleventh time the contest has been held, and eight global design studios will each produce a concept to showcase a connected vehicle or interface system in response to the theme: 'Sensing the Future: How Will Cars Interact with Us In 2029?' The show's organizers have confirmed that BMW Group DesignworksUSA, Honda USA, Honda Japan, McLaren Automotive, Nissan, Peterbilt Motors, Qoros Auto, and SAIC Motor MG will all take part. "Los Angeles is one of the world's most dynamic cities constantly keeping its eye on the future of technological advancements that largely affect our daily lives," said Lisa Kaz, President of the LA Auto Show.
Chevrolet Volt production halted – again
Wed, 29 Aug 2012General Motors has revealed that they are to halt production of the Chevrolet Volt for four weeks as sales stay low. Back in March, we revealed that GM were to stop production of the Chevrolet Volt range extender EV as actual sales fell well behind projected sales. At that time – with a production target of 45,000 Chevy Volts in 2012 – GM had managed to flog just 1.626 Volts in the first two months of 2012 so they decided to halt production for a moth as they had 6,300 Volts stockpiled.
